On Feb 11, 2004, at 2:40 PM, Daniel Todd Currie wrote:

The online cocoa documentation lists this method in NSObject:

- (void)performSelectorOnMainThread:(SEL)aSelector withObject:(id)arg waitUntilDone:(BOOL)wait

However, the NSObject.h file in /System/Library/Frameworks does not list this method. I assume this is why I'm getting a compiler warning on my app regarding my usage of -performSelectorOnMainThread:. The app works just fine though...

So where is this method actually declared? Why is there this inconsistency? What can I do about this compiler warning? (I really hate having compiler warnings.)

No inconsistency exist, it is common for methods to be added to classes via categories. Also you didn't list what compiler warning you are seeing so we cannot help you with it...

Anyway, it is an NSThread addition on NSObject. In Xcode you can command double click on a symbol to get the header that defines it to pop up, in this case NSThread.

From NSThread.h...

#if MAC_OS_X_VERSION_10_2 <= MAC_OS_X_VERSION_MAX_ALLOWED
@interface NSObject (NSMainThreadPerformAdditions)

- (void)performSelectorOnMainThread:(SEL)aSelector withObject:(id)arg waitUntilDone:(BOOL)wait modes:(NSArray *)array;
- (void)performSelectorOnMainThread:(SEL)aSelector withObject:(id)arg waitUntilDone:(BOOL)wait;
// equivalent to the first method with kCFRunLoopCommonModes

@end
#endif

Note as documented it is only available on 10.2 and later.
